The position operates within the Certified Community Behavioral Health Clinic (CCBHC) model of care, which emphasizes an innovative, team-based approach and whole-person care for individuals with complex mental health and substance use challenges. This model aims to improve client outcomes through increased access to care, expanded services, care coordination, physical health screening, social services, and specialized support for specific populations.

Responsibilities

  • Manage Walk-in Medication Clinic and Nurse Line
  • Complete vitals for Walk-in Clinic Consumers that report they are out of medications or will not have enough medication to get to their next appointment, or consumers who report feeling poorly physically.
  • Document vitals (blood pressure, weight, and pulse) clearly for prescribers and flag any vitals outside normal limits.
  • Assist Registered Nurse with calling in orders to FCS pharmacy or other outside pharmacy.
  • Assist RN with speaking to prescribers face to face for orders and follow through with prescriber’s orders, reporting to RN the plan of action.
  • Assist Consumers to follow through with plan, i.e. call in prescription orders, set up next appointment.
  • Complete documentation of Consumer needs and plan of action.
  • Retrieve messages hourly from the Nurse Line and respond same day or the next day no later than 12:00 PM.
  • Manage Injection Clinics
  • Complete vitals (blood pressure, weight, and pulse) for injection patients.
  • Obtain and review prescriber injection orders.
  • Verify dosage changes or prescriber orders.
  • Administer injections as ordered by prescriber.
  • Re-assess vitals and re-assess Consumer 10 minutes after the injections.
  • Schedule next injection appointment with Consumer to ensure proper injection scheduling.
  • Keep track of injection consumers with a calendar and schedule injections in Anasazi.
  • Review and update medication record.
  • Ensure adequate supplies for Nurses office and order through pharmacy.
  • Obtain Medication Education Material for Consumers.
  • Educate Consumers with maintaining scheduled injections and prescribed medications.
  • Provide medication education to Adult Consumers both individually and in groups.
  • Communicate daily with other medical team members to ensure coverage and wrap around care.
  • Complete prior authorizations, fax to appropriate insurance provider and document approvals.
  • Bring needed medication changes or trials to RN for staffing with prescribers.
  • Perform Phlebotomy when ordered by prescribers, spin down samples, refrigerate, and document procedure.
  • Ensure samples are taken downstairs for pick up every day by 5pm.
